Modalité(s) disponible(s)

Présentiel

Durée

présentiel : 2 jours

Objectifs de la formation SAS macro Niveau 2

  • Mettre en place une bibliothèque de sous programmes SAS
  • Concevoir, tester et modifier des macro-programmes
  • Alimenter des macros variables dynamiquement ou non
  • Accéder aux informations de votre entreprise
conseils formateur

Pré-requis

Une bonne connaissance du macro langage de base est vivement recommandée.

Formation SAS macro niveau 2 en présentiel (2 jours)

Environnement SAS

  • Où stocker les macros-programmes dans l’architecture SAS
  • La place des macros-programmes dans l’architecture SAS
  • Les macros-programmes communs à tous les projets
  • Rappel des normes pour le développement

Les macros-variables ou comment passer des paramètres

  • Principes des macro-variables
  • Compilation, exécution, ce qu’il faut comprendre
  • Comment utiliser les macros automatiques

Les macros-programmes simples ou comment créer un utilitaire

  • Déclaration et stockage des macros-programmes
  • Compiler un macro-programme
  • Appel d’un macro-programme, test et « debuggage »
  • Comment protéger une macro compilée

Autres procédures SAS

  • Tri des données : proc sort
  • Faire des agregats : proc summary
  • Utiliser SQL : proc SQL

Listing de données : proc print

  • Syntaxe
  • Exemples et exercices
  • Création de tableaux croisés : proc tabulate

Documentation Fiche Formation

  • Syntaxe
  • Exemples et exercices

Gestion des dates

  • Les formats date
  • Les formats heure

Formats et informats

  • Les formats caractères
  • Les formats numériques